The curriculum covers essential topics such as polymer science, nanomaterials, composites, biomaterials, and ceramic materials, ensuring that graduates are well-prepared to excel in these in-demand roles. 1. **Materials Scientist**: As a materials scientist, you'll be responsible for studying the properties, applications, and production methods of various materials, such as metals, ceramics, and polymers. This role typically involves collaborating with engineers, researchers, and other professionals to develop new materials and optimize existing ones for specific applications. 2. **Polymer Engineer**: Polymer engineers specialize in the design, development, and production of polymer-based materials, such as plastics and rubber. They are responsible for creating innovative solutions to meet the demands of various industries, including automotive, aerospace, and healthcare. 3. **Composites Engineer**: Composites engineers focus on the design and manufacturing of composite materials, which are made from two or more materials with significantly different properties. These engineers develop advanced materials that offer improved strength, durability, and lightweight characteristics for various applications, such as automotive, aerospace, and construction. 4. **Nanotechnology Engineer**: Nanotechnology engineers work with materials on an atomic or molecular scale, creating new materials and devices with unique properties and functionalities. Professionals in this field are essential for driving innovation in industries such as electronics, energy, healthcare, and environmental science. 5. **Ceramic Engineer**: Ceramic engineers are responsible for the research, design, and production of ceramic materials, including glasses, refractories, and advanced ceramics. These engineers develop materials with improved performance, durability, and functionality for applications in industries like aerospace, automotive, and healthcare.
